The '40' rating refers to the oil's viscosity at the normal operating temperature of an engine, confirming it maintains a stable, protective film even when the machine runs hot for extended periods. Choosing a high-quality synthetic blend or full synthetic 15W-40 can significantly extend oil change intervals, reducing downtime and maintenance costs for commercial operations.

It is a standard specification for many off-highway equipment manufacturers, including excavators, bulldozers, and agricultural tractors. This grade denotes a specific viscosity profile, where the '15' signifies low-temperature performance and the '40' indicates high-temperature thickness.
